The relationship between Shanahan and Ryan didn't take off right away. The quarterback endured one of his worst seasons in 2015, and the Falcons slumped badly over the second half to finish 8-8. The team's leading career receiver, Roddy White, criticized Shanahan for reducing his role in the offense.
But Ryan fully embraced the outside zone scheme in Year 2. He completed nearly 70 percent of his passes for 4,Football Cheap Jerseys Wholesale,944 yards and 38 touchdowns, with just seven interceptions.

Shanahan said Thursday he plans to talk again with the San Francisco 49ers about their coaching vacancy,Air Max 1 Wholesale, with all signs pointing to him landing the position. He is the only apparent candidate, and the 49ers are the lone team that hasn't hired a coach.
Shanahan spent two years as Houston's offensive coordinator before moving to Washington in 2010 to handle the same job for his father. They were fired after the 2013 season, and the younger Shanahan spent one lost season in Cleveland with Johnny Manziel before getting a call from Quinn, a former Seattle defensive coordinator who landed his first head coaching job in Atlanta.
The 37-year-old Shanahan emerged as one of the NFL's top assistants this season, directing an offense that paced the league in scoring and produced one of the leading MVP candidates, quarterback Matt Ryan .

Under NFL rules, he couldn't take over the job until Atlanta's season ends.
No matter what happens, Atlanta's offensive coordinator appears certain to land his first head coaching job.
The son of former NFL coach Mike Shanahan interviewed with the 49ers when Atlanta had a bye week during the wild-card round. He said they would arrange another meeting, most likely next week after the Falcons face the Green Bay Packers in the NFC championship game. He insisted that he doesn't yet have a formal offer from the 49ers.
Shanahan would be the 49ers' fourth coach in four seasons. They are also seeking a general manager, a decision that would likely need the approval or at least the input of the new coach.
"It makes it pretty easy for us," Shanahan said. "Regardless of what happens in this game, win or lose, you can talk to them again when your season's over or if you get another bye week. So I think I'll get that opportunity next week whatever happens, and I plan on doing that."
The 49ers are seeking a replacement for Chip Kelly , who was fired after his only season in San Francisco. The team went 2-14, the second-worst record in the league.
